No mic, home button, dock connector or speaker
I've got an iphone 3g 8gb, it's only around 6months old, but it's always given me problems.
Started out with bad reception when my GF's iphone had good reception in the same spots.
The home button has always felt abit 'mushy' compared to the other iphone.
A couple of weeks ago, the mic stopped working so I took it to a repair guy I know.
He tried replacing the mic, but it didn't do anything and then after a couple of days he gave it back and told me it was better, but he had no idea why.. he had just tried to restore it few times, and then it started working.
It worked like that for me for a couple of days, but now the home button has stopped working, the speaker has stopped working, the mic again stopped working, and I can't charge it through the dock connector.. So basically the entire bottom half of the phone has stopped working, but the top half(screen, lock button, speaker when in a phone conversation) that works.
It's been suggested to me to try and replace the logic board, but I don't want to spend the money in doing that if it doesn't work for me.
I live in Iceland so I'd probably have to order it from ebay and it wouldn't exactly be cheap or easy getting it here. :P
I've looked over the guide on here on how to exchange the logic board, and I think I'd be able to pull it off if I can find the right replacement logic board.
I'm guessing it has to be from an iphone 3g 8gb, but is there something else I need to look out for?
